The Profitable Hush: How to Launch a Whisper Only Cafe
Concept & Core Idea
The eBook introduces the Whisper Only Café as more than a quirky concept—it’s a business model built around calmness, mindfulness, and experience-first hospitality. In a world full of noise and digital distraction, the café offers a sanctuary where guests speak only in whispers, transforming coffee time into a unique ritual.

Key Takeaways
- Atmosphere is the product. Customers pay not just for drinks, but for the experience of calm.
- Subtle marketing wins. Word-of-mouth, storytelling, and poetic branding are more powerful than loud ads.
- Staff are ambassadors. Hiring calm, attentive employees and training them in whisper-appropriate service is crucial.
- Profit comes from creativity. Premium pricing, upselling through experiences, memberships, events, merchandise, and passive income streams ensure sustainability.
- Growth must be careful. Expansion works only if authenticity is preserved; copycats can be outpaced through innovation and loyalty.
- Longevity relies on adaptability. Seasonal rituals, eco-friendly practices, and listening quietly to feedback keep the café fresh and relevant.
